The '''Dartling Gunner''' is a [[Military]] [[tower]] in ''[[Bloons TD 6]]'', introduced in {{BTD6 version|22.0}}. | The '''Dartling Gunner''' is a [[Military]] [[tower]] in ''[[Bloons TD 6]]'', introduced in {{BTD6 version|22.0}}. It shoots darts from its Dartling Gun, which can be pointed in any direction using the cursor, rotating at a rate of 180°/s, and shots have a deviation angle of 23° from the centre. Each dart has 1 pierce and 1 damage, 2 radius, and enough projectile speed and lifespan to last across the entire map, but cannot see [[Camo Bloon (BTD6)|Camo Bloon]]s without support or upgrades such as [[Advanced Targeting (BTD6)|Advanced Targeting]]. | ||
It can be upgraded to shoot lasers, missiles or independently targeting blasts of buckshot. | It can be upgraded to shoot lasers, missiles or independently targeting blasts of buckshot. | ||

Dartling Gunner is decently expensive in the early-game but its infinite range, controllable shots, and fast firing makes it excel at carrying on open maps such as [[Muddy Puddles]]. Its lower-tier upgrades can be helpful in bridging the gap from early to mid game, while its stronger upgrades can serve as the win condition for a game. | |||
* All Dartling Gunners come with a "Locked" targeting priority, causing the tower to stop moving and focusing fire on one spot. Use this targeting option if a good straightaway is available and/or player attention and micro is required elsewhere. | * All Dartling Gunners come with a "Locked" targeting priority, causing the tower to stop moving and focusing fire on one spot. Use this targeting option if a good straightaway is available and/or player attention and micro is required elsewhere. | ||
* Path 1 | * Path 1 switches out the darts for energy based attacks. This path gains lots of MOAB damage and later exceptionally high pierce. Higher tiers have most of the damage locked behind a special condition, requiring the bloon to either be hit by the endpoint of the beam or be the first bloon hit by the beam depending on tier. | ||
* Path 2 enables the Dartling to shoot deadly [[Hydra Rocket Pods (BTD6)|rocket pods]] that can pop any Bloon type. This makes it useful against Bloons rushes. While the Dartling Gunner released in {{BTD6 version|22.0}}, assets for the tower, such as projectile textures and upgrade descriptions, existed in the game's data since launch. Early text and concept art for the tower indicates its upgrades were completely overhauled before the tower released; the original upgrade text and concept art indicates the tower was originally designed to be more similar to [[Dartling Gun (BTD5)|its iteration]] in ''[[Bloons TD 5]]'' (though the rename from "Dartling Gun" to "Dartling Gunner" was already planned). | |||
